Hanscom Field
Security

  • Pre-flight, check with your airline for: flight status; any special travel needs; airport arrival time and traveling with pets.


  • Before leaving for the airport, make sure you have your ticket and proper identification (one photo ID or two pieces of identification - one must be issued by a government authority). For electronic ticketing, airlines accept a valid driver's license, passport or a birth certificate with a photo ID.


  • Plan ahead and allocate additional time for potential traffic delays.

  • Remember to let the person meeting you (if applicable) know your airline, flight number and arrival and departure times. Designate a meeting place.


  • Ensure that you have an ID label outside of each piece of luggage. In addition, always place your name, address and phone number inside each piece of luggage in case of loss. ID labels can be obtained at airline ticket counters. You can also attach a piece of yarn or tape to your luggage for easier identification. Check your luggage in advance for rips and tears since airlines will not be responsible for lost items if your bags are in poor condition.


  • You will be limited to one piece of carry-on baggage and one personal item (handbag, laptop computer, briefcase, etc.). Backpacks must be checked. Keep to the essentials; prescriptions, valuables (camera & jewelry) and important documents. Although small amounts (up to 16 oz.) of personal care items (hairspray, deodorant, perfume, shaving cream, etc.) are allowed, it is recommended that you pack these items in your checked luggage.


  • Prohibited carry-on items include: any item with a folding or retractable blade; box cutters and spare blades; carpet knives and spare blades; corkscrews; cutting instruments; ice picks; knives of any length (including catering cutlery); mace/pepper spray; martial arts devices; metal scissors with pointed tips; replica weapons; straight razors; tools; toy transformer robots; and toy weapons.

  • Please be advised that extra time may be required at the airport due to heightened FAA security regulations. It is recommended that you arrive at least 1 1/2 hours prior to your scheduled flight, but be sure to check with your travel professional since wait times change frequently. Be prepared to show ID as requested. To pass security checkpoints, you must have a ticket, a travel agency itinerary, and/or a confirmation letter of an airline ticket.


  • For wheelchair assistance, medical conditions or special dietary needs, contact your ticketed airline at least 24-hours in advance.


  • In the case of unaccompanied minors, please check with your airline for travel clearing security check points and boarding requirements.,


  • To get information about flight cancellations and delays, contact your airline for information or consult their websites for any updates.
